1999 Isuzu VehiCross vs. 2011 Dodge Ram

To start off, 2011 Dodge Ram is newer by 12 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1999 Isuzu VehiCross.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1999 Isuzu VehiCross would be higher. At 4,700 cc (8 cylinders), 2011 Dodge Ram is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2011 Dodge Ram (310 HP @ 5650 RPM) has 97 more horse power than 1999 Isuzu VehiCross. (213 HP @ 5400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2011 Dodge Ram should accelerate faster than 1999 Isuzu VehiCross.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2011 Dodge Ram weights approximately 557 kg more than 1999 Isuzu VehiCross.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1999 Isuzu VehiCross is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2011 Dodge Ram.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1999 Isuzu VehiCross will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2011 Dodge Ram (447 Nm @ 3950 RPM) has 135 more torque (in Nm) than 1999 Isuzu VehiCross. (312 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2011 Dodge Ram will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1999 Isuzu VehiCross.
